Abstract: This paper discusses removing objects from digital images and fills the hole that is left behind. Here, we present a novel and effective algorithm that combines the advantages of these two approaches. We first note that exemplar-based texture synthesis contains the essential process required to replicate both texture and structure; the success of structure propagation, however, is highly dependent on the order in which the filling proceeds. The existing algorithms are combined to improve the efficiency for finding the line association in selected region (like solid objects). Main focus is on data term and confidence term to find line association in selected region which is to be inpainted. The region filling is done from that line associated to other section in selected region.
